Transaction ed749feee4d02325f65e6c8439af3653fec265d877195e7815b0051640ebed7b
1 Input
2 Outputs
- ed749feee4d02325f65e6c8439af3653fec265d877195e7815b0051640ebed7b:0
- ed749feee4d02325f65e6c8439af3653fec265d877195e7815b0051640ebed7b:1
value 139820
address 3MwzS1pAHjbiPNoQbJmCEsHDoL8kDzbDb8
value 2811649
address 15X42JW52b3vLw2VSgKviRhufHZBGQYpch